Injections with botulinum toxin are typically perfectly tolerated and side effects are few. Generalized idiosyncratic reactions are unusual, generally gentle, and transient. There is often moderate injection agony and native edema, erythema, transient numbness, headache, malaise or moderate nausea. Its effect diminishes with raising length through the injection website, but spread to nearby muscles and various tissues is achievable. The most feared adverse outcome is short term unwelcome weakness/paralysis of nearby musculature brought on by the action of your toxin.

Wrinkles due to effects of gravity characterize purely natural sagging of tissue with age and therefore are usually only enhanced by surgical tightening strategies. Wrinkles caused by muscle mass contraction for example frown lines between the eyebrows, forehead lines and crow's ft, is often enhanced by Botox treatment.

The injection of botulinum toxin, frequently often known as Botox, has become extremely popular for lowering wrinkles and rejuvenating the getting older face. The effects are only non permanent, although the injections can be done speedily, have to have no Restoration time, and are not as intricate as all kinds of other cosmetic techniques for your face.
